The Chief, Allocations Branch, has before it a Notice of Proposed Rule Making (“ NPRM”), 14 FCC Rcd 2275 (1999), in this proceeding, issued in response to a rulemaking petition filed by Mountain West Broadcasting. The NPRM proposed the allotment of Channel 270C2 to Olathe, Colorado. Mountain West filed comments, including a continuing expression of interest in the Olathe allotment. A timely counterproposal was filed jointly by the Meadowlark Group, Inc., permittee and transferor of Station KAVD( FM), Limon, Colorado, and ColoRadio, Inc., transferee of Station KAVD. Mountain West filed reply comments. 2. In their jointly filed counterproposal, the transferor and transferee of Station KAVD( FM), Channel 276C1, Limon, Colorado, proposed to upgrade Station KAVD( FM) by substituting Channel 276C for Channel 276C1 at Limon, to reallot the upgraded channel to Parker, Colorado, as the community’s first local service, and to modify the license of the station accordingly, pursuant to Section 1.420( i) of the Commission’s Rules. In order to make the proposed changes to Station KAVD, the counterproposal proposed that (1) Channel 288C2 be substituted for Channel 276C2 at Avon, Colorado, and the license for Station KZYR( FM), Avon, CO be modified accordingly; (2) Channel 274C be substituted for vacant Channel 273C at Craig, Colorado; (3) Channel 270C be substituted for Channel 287C at Rifle, Colorado and the license for Station KZKS( FM), Rifle, CO be modified accordingly; and (4) Channel 228C be substituted for vacant Channel 275C at Imperial, Nebraska. The counterproposal’s proposed substitution of Channel 270C at Rifle conflicted with the NPRM’s proposal to allot Channel 270C2. 3. On January 14, 2002, the Meadowlark Group, Inc., licensee of Station KAVD( FM), requested a withdrawal of its counterproposal in this proceeding because its interest in a station at Parker had been accommodated in a different rulemaking proceeding. Specifically, the Chief, Allocations Branch, had reallotted Channel 276C1 to Parker, Colorado, for use by Station KAVD( FM), in MM Docket No. 00- 6. See McCook, Nebraska, et al., DA 01- 1081, released April 27, 2001. The Meadowlark Group submitted an affidavit stating that it received no consideration for the withdrawal of its counterproposal in MM Docket 99- 28. Since this request complies with Section 1.420( j) of the Rules, we will approve the request and dismiss the counterproposal. 1 Federal Communications Commission DA 02- 693 2 4. With the dismissal of Meadowlark’s counterproposal, there is only one remaining allotment proposal in this proceeding – that is, the NPRM’s proposal to allot channel 270C2 to Olathe, Colorado. We believe that the public interest would be served by allotting Channel 270C2 to Olathe because this would provide Olathe with a second local transmission service 1 and because we have a continuing expression of interest in the allotment by the petitioner. Channel 270C2 can be allotted to Olathe at reference coordinates 38- 36- 18 and 107- 58- 54 without a site restriction in compliance with the Commission’s technical requirements for spacing and city grade coverage. 5.
